THE TONIGHT SHOW - NBC - 1965
Johnny introduces Lightfoot as a rising star on the folk scene. Lightfoot performs Just Like Tom Thumb's Blues and Early Morning Rain
I have just heard the Dylan song sung live in an audio only recording that I was previously unaware of.
It made a pleasant change from the usual studio version as found on the single


and on the German Bear Family Sunday Concert Plus
